Mic cutting in and out in recording
All of my steam recordings have my microphone cutting in and out at random. This seems to be a problem with steam not picking up my voice, however this isnt a problem for me on Discord. Also, I have the sound threshold turned off and the gain on my mic in steam turned up.

I solved the problem by increasing the gain of my microphone, because of this I'm certain that Steam recording is using the volume threshold even if it's disabled.

I am using an audio interface (Focusrite – Clarett+ 2Pre) and a studio microphone (sE Electronics – sE2200), so that's how I was able to increase the gain on my end. I'm sure there are ways to do that with any headset mic aswell, but you'll have to figure out how your specific equipment works, but atleast this is a clue for anyone out there.
